The boys in my neck of the woods distill the moon shine three times. That brings it up to about 160 proof and removes most of the bad taste. The three X's on a jug mean that it has been distilled three times.

It is not possible to make or store 200 proof moon shine because as soon as you open the jug the water in the air will get absorbed by the alcohol, which is very hygroscopic. At least not possible for the home distillery.

I can see where someone could come up with a chemical device for removing the ethanol from gasoline. Pour 10 gallons in the top and out comes 9 gallons of non ethanol at the bottom. All done automatically. A mixer to add the water at the top and a settling vessel with a float to control the separation.
